  • Patent number: 9859247
    Abstract: A method is provided for assembly of a micro-electronic component, in which a conductive die bonding material is used. This material includes a conductive thermosettable resin material or flux based solder and a dynamic release layer adjacent to the conductive thermoplastic material die bonding material layer A laser beam is impinged on the dynamic release layer, adjacent to the die bonding material layer, in such a way that the dynamic release layer is activated to direct conductive die bonding material matter towards the pad structure to be treated, to cover a selected part of the pad structure with a transferred conductive die bonding material. The laser beam is restricted in timing and energy, in such a way that the die bonding material matter remains thermosetting. Accordingly, adhesive matter can be transferred while preventing that the adhesive is rendered ineffective by thermal overexposure in the transferring process.

  • Patent number: 9829473
    Abstract: The invention relates to a detector system suitable for detection of an aromatic hydrocarbon, comprising an organic polymeric sensor material that is permeable to the aromatic hydrocarbon, the sensor material comprising a molecular probe selected from the group of methanatoboron moieties. Further, the invention relates to the use of a detector system according to the invention for the detection of an aromatic hydrocarbon, preferably an aromatic hydrocarbon selected from the group of benzene, toluene and xylene.

  • Publication number: 20160374211
    Abstract: Method and apparatus for assembling a component with a flexible foil, as well as assembled product A method is provided for assembling a component (20) with a flexible foil (10). The method comprising the steps of —providing (SI) a flexible foil (10) having a first side (11) with at least one liquid confinement zone (12) and at least one liquid confinement subzone (13) enclosed by the liquid confinement zone, —depositing (S2) an alignment liquid (30) in the at least one liquid confinement subzone (13), —moving (S3) the component (20) towards the liquid confinement zone, and bringing (S4) a surface (21) of the component facing the flexible foil into contact with the alignment liquid in the at least one liquid confinement subzone and releasing (S5) the component (20).

  • Publication number: 20160270236
    Abstract: The present disclosure concerns an electrical circuit pattern on a substrate, as well as a method and system for forming same. In a typical embodiment, a light pattern is projected through a transparent layer to cause a patterned release of adhesion between a continuous material layer and the transparent layer. A release layer adhered to the patterned material layer is pulled off the substrate to separate the material having lower adhesion while leaving the material that was not exposed to form the electrical circuit pattern thereon.

  • Publication number: 20160259250
    Abstract: The present disclosure concerns a method and system for providing a patterned structure (3p) on an acceptor substrate (4). The method comprises providing a donor substrate (10) arranged between a light source (5) and an acceptor substrate (4). A mask (7) is arranged between the light source (5) and the donor substrate (10). The mask (7) comprises a mask pattern (7p) for patterning light (6). The patterned light (6p) impinging the donor substrate (10) causes the donor material (3) to be released from the donor substrate (10) and transfer to the acceptor substrate (4) to form the patterned structure (3p) thereon. The patterned light (6p) is divided by the mask pattern (7p) into a plurality of separate homogeneously sized beams (6b) simultaneously impinging the donor substrate (10) for causing the donor material (3) to be released from the donor substrate (10) in the form of separate homogeneously sized droplets (3d).
